如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

UE4 WebUI 打开不安全链接的风险与防范

UE4 WebUI 打开不安全链接的风险与防范

在使用 UE4 WebUI 进行开发时,打开不安全的链接是一个常见但容易被忽视的问题。本文将详细介绍 UE4 WebUI 打开不安全链接的风险、相关应用以及如何防范这些风险。

UE4 WebUI 简介

UE4 WebUI 是 Unreal Engine 4(简称UE4)提供的一个功能模块,允许开发者在游戏或应用中嵌入网页内容。通过 WebUI,开发者可以将网页浏览器的功能集成到游戏中,实现诸如在线帮助、用户登录、社交媒体集成等功能。

打开不安全链接的风险

  1. 恶意代码注入:不安全的链接可能包含恶意代码,这些代码可以在用户不知情的情况下执行,导致数据泄露、系统崩溃甚至是远程控制。

  2. 钓鱼攻击:通过伪装成可信网站的链接,攻击者可以诱导用户输入敏感信息,如用户名、密码等。

  3. 跨站脚本攻击(XSS):如果 WebUI 没有正确处理用户输入,攻击者可以注入恶意脚本,影响其他用户的体验和安全。

  4. 隐私泄露:不安全的链接可能包含跟踪代码,收集用户的浏览习惯、个人信息等。

相关应用

  1. 游戏内浏览器:许多游戏使用 WebUI 来提供在线帮助、用户指南或直接在游戏内打开网页。

  2. 社交媒体集成:游戏可以使用 WebUI 让玩家直接在游戏内访问社交媒体平台,分享游戏进展或与朋友互动。

  3. 在线商店:一些游戏通过 WebUI 实现内置商店,玩家可以直接购买游戏内物品或扩展内容。

  4. 用户认证:通过 WebUI,游戏可以实现第三方登录,如使用Google、Facebook等账户登录游戏。

如何防范不安全链接的风险

  1. URL白名单:只允许访问预先定义的安全URL列表,防止用户访问未知或不安全的网站。

  2. 沙箱环境:在沙箱环境中运行 WebUI,限制其对系统资源的访问,防止恶意代码的执行。

  3. 内容安全策略(CSP):通过设置CSP,限制网页可以加载哪些资源,防止XSS攻击。

  4. 用户教育:告知用户不要点击未知来源的链接,提高用户的安全意识。

  5. 定期更新:确保 UE4WebUI 模块始终是最新版本,及时修补已知的安全漏洞。

  6. 监控与日志:实时监控 WebUI 的活动,记录访问的URL和用户行为,以便在发生安全事件时进行追溯。

结论

虽然 UE4 WebUI 提供了强大的功能,但其安全性不容忽视。开发者在使用 WebUI 时,必须采取多种措施来防范不安全链接带来的风险。通过合理配置、用户教育和技术手段,可以大大降低安全威胁,确保用户在游戏或应用中的体验既丰富又安全。希望本文能为大家提供一些有用的信息和建议,帮助开发者和用户更好地理解和防范 UE4 WebUI 打开不安全链接的风险。